Are freelance ASIC RTL design engineers in demand?

Freelance ASIC RTL design engineers are in demand due to the growing need for custom chip development in industries like telecommunications, AI, and consumer electronics. Skills in hardware description languages such as Verilog or VHDL, along with experience in FPGA prototyping, enhance employability in this flexible work arrangement.

THE ROLE:
The focus of this role is to own the top-level RTL design and integration of AMD's mixed-signal power management IP, and to drive that design through timing closure and tape-out in partnership with our physical design and verification teams.
THE PERSON:
You have a passion for digital design, mixed-signal integration, and silicon that works for the first time. You are a team player with excellent communication skills and experience collaborating with design, analog, firmware, and physical design teams. You have strong analytical and problem-solving skills, and you are ready to take ownership of hard problems.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
Top-Level SOC Design
  • Own top-level RTL design and analog macro integration for mixed-signal power management IC
  • Partner with analog macro teams on block integration, including bring-up and debug of analog behavioral models in the digital simulation environment
  • Author micro-architecture specifications in partnership with Architecture and Firmware

Physical Design, Timing & Design Quality
  • Act as primary interface between RTL design and the Physical Design / timing closure team
  • Create and review timing constraints (SDC), including analog macro boundaries and clock-domain crossings
  • Drive timing closure and ECO support through tape-out; manage area, power, and floorplan tradeoffs with PD
  • Own RTL signoff before each release to PD: lint, CDC/RDC, synthesis QoR, and connectivity checks

Verification & Bring-Up
  • Partner with the verification team to define and review test plans and coverage goals
  • Validate analog behavioral models against analog design intent for functionality and timing, and drive discrepancies to resolution with the Analog team
  • Debug block- and system-level simulation failures to root cause
  • Support post-silicon bring-up and silicon-to-RTL correlation

Collaboration
  • Work across Analog, Firmware, Systems Engineering, and Architecture teams
  • Mentor junior engineers and lead design reviews

PREFERRED EXPERIENCE
  • RTL design in SystemVerilog, with ownership of blocks or subsystems through tape-out
  • Hands-on experience with timing constraints (SDC) development and timing closure on production silicon
  • Proficiency with synthesis, lint, and CDC/RDC tools and their integration into a design flow
  • Strong scripting skills in Python and TCL
  • Top-level SOC or chip-level integration ownership on a mixed-signal device
  • Integration and debug of analog behavioral models (Verilog-AMS, real-number/wreal modeling) in a digital simulation environment
  • Low-power design methodology and UPF-based power intent
  • Familiarity with standard control interfaces used in power management (I²C, SPI, APB, SVID/PMBus)
  • Post-silicon bring-up and debug experience, including silicon-to-RTL correlation
